triangle
//ˈtraɪ.æŋ.ɡəl//
Noun
triangleSingular
trianglesPlural
1
A flat geometric shape with three straight sides and three angles.
Draw a triangle with three equal sides.
2
A musical percussion instrument made of a steel rod bent into a triangular shape, played by striking with a metal beater.
She played the triangle in the school orchestra.
3
A situation involving three people, especially a romantic relationship involving three people (love triangle).
The movie is about a love triangle between three college students.
